Research results can be statistically and clinically significant. As Amrhein et al. (2019) postulates, statistical significance implies that the difference seen in the sample size that was selected is also present in the population from which the sample was drawn. On the other hand, clinical significance implies a significant difference in the treatments being offered and therefore the difference between two treatment options results in obvious differences in patient outcomes.
